NOT BY DISADVANTAGES

“...but stand thou still a while, that I may shew thee the word of God.”
(1 Samuel 9: 27)

That is the Focal Scripture of Streams of Joy Devotionals today.

Saul was born in the lineage of Benjamin, the last son of Jacob; Benjamin was the least tribe of Israel. If there was a contest for the position of King, someone from the least tribe would probably be disadvantaged, and would probably not be chosen. Some people would have been better placed.

Despite being from the least tribe of Israel, God chose Saul to be the first king of Israel. Saul was disadvantaged by no fault of his own, but it didn’t matter anyway: God still chose him. Something that should disqualify him didn’t disqualify him; the things that should work against him didn't work against him; he became what God wanted him to be despite his disadvantaged position.

Friend, God says, as you operate by His word, you shall be chosen despite the things that are not in your favour; you will rise despite your disadvantages; you will make progress despite the hurdles threatening your progress; you will ascend to higher levels despite the difficulties you didn't bring on yourself. Your background may not be the best, but God says, it won’t stop you.

When God chooses a man, his disadvantages become a nullity; when God takes you to the top, nothing and no man can use your disadvantages against you; when God empowers you to advance, your disadvantages become immaterial. God says, this year, your disadvantages won’t count.

Focus on God and forget the disadvantages you can't change. God is committed to your exceeding expansion, and when He arises, your disadvantages will go into hiding.

Job 22 vs. 30 says: “He shall deliver the island of the innocent: and it is delivered by the pureness of thine hands.”

Prayer : Lord, in this year, my disadvantages won’t count against me, in Jesus’ name!Amen

CHOSEN BY GRACE

“...Samuel said to Saul, Bid the servant pass on before us, (and he passed on,) but stand thou still a while, that I may shew thee the word of God.”
(1 Samuel 9: 27)

That is the Focal Scripture of Streams of Joy Devotional today.

Prior to Saul’s emergence as King, there was no royal family where kings were expected to emerge from. There was no history or established procedure on how a king could be chosen. There was even no vacancy. So when God decided to give Israel a king, there were lots of people who could be chosen.

Saul did not fight for the position of King, but it came to him. He didn't make efforts in that regard, but he got a resounding result. He may not have been the most qualified, he may have come from the least tribe of Israel, but that didn't stop God from choosing him and making him the first King of Israel.

Friend, you may not have made arrangements for your Exceeding Expansion, you may not be among those who should be considered for increase, you may not be in a position to fight for positions you desire, but God will choose you and position you for Exceeding Expansion that will come by grace.

This year, you will be chosen by grace. Grace shall speak for you as you pursue your dreams and aspirations. Grace will speak for you in your career, business, ministry, etc. Grace will cause you to be chosen ahead of your contemporaries. Grace will cause you to be preferred above others. Grace will distinguish you with great distinctions. Grace will place you where you truly belong in this year.

There are things you may not be able to do for yourself, there are things that people may not readily be willing to do for you, but grace will make it happen.

John 1 vs. 16 says: “And of his fulness have all we received, and grace for grace.”

Prayer : Lord, in this year, may grace take me into my Exceeding Expansion, in Jesus’ name!Amen
